Abstract
Obstructive jaundice impairs function in liver parenchymal and sinusoi dal cells. In this study, the endocytic activity in sinusoidal endothe lial cells in the rats with biliary obstruction was measured by plasma clearance of radiolabeled formaldehyde-treated bovine serum albumin. The endocytic activity in hepatocytes was also measured with asialofet uin. The clearance of asialofetuin significantly decreased after 1 wee k of biliary obstruction and the clearance was reduced to 42% of the c ontrols at 4 weeks. In contrast, the clearance of formaldehyde-treated bovine serum albumin was essentially unchanged until 4 weeks of bilia ry obstruction. The maximal removal rate which was assessed by kinetic analysis of injected protein for formaldehyde-treated bovine serum al bumin showed no significant decrease at 2 weeks compared with the cont rols, while that for asialofetuin was significantly decreased to 50% o f the controls, These results suggest that the endocytosis of formalde hyde-treated bovine serum albumin in endothelial cells is maintained u ntil the advanced stage of biliary obstruction, whereas the endocytic activity for asialofetuin in hepatocytes is impaired earlier.
